Natalie Goldsmid-Whyte


Natalie Goldsmid-Whyte is a Managing Partner of a successful and innovative GP Practice in South West London. The Balham Park Surgery was among the first to appoint a non medic as a partner and so Natalie was at the forefront of this positive change in primary care protocols. Like her GP colleagues, she is self employed and brings an efficient business management approach to the practice as well as a truly patient centred attitude. Natalie has ensured that her Practice is at the forefront of any initiative that develops informed patient choice whilst maintaining fully first class standards of clinical care. The Balham Park Surgery has a lively and effective Patient Liaison Group which was nurtured into life by Natalie in the early 2000’s and has been sustained by her energy and inspiration. All the GPs, therapists and support staff are actively involved with the Group and see the positive advantages of relating to patients beyond the consulting room.

In addition to setting up the on-going Patient Liaison Group, Natalie’s achievements at Balham Park Surgery since 1996 include facilitating the building design and move to new premises, expanding the team to develop new clinical and non-clinical services and taking the practice through various accreditation programmes and awards. As a result her practice was the first in England to achieve the RCGP Quality Practice Award, the first in London to achieve Investors in People and the first in England to become Disability Symbol Users.

Whilst working at Balham Park Surgery, Natalie also undertook a number of projects with the Wandsworth Primary Care Trust including acting as Education and Support Lead; facilitating Business Education and Development plans for 20 practices; conducting skills audits; facilitating working parties on workforce and recruitment issues; monitoring Clinical Governance targets and chairing a Managers professional forum.

Prior to this Natalie worked for 10 years as a civil servant working on a variety of employment projects in South West London giving her wide ranging experience in management, training and development.

Natalie Goldsmid-Whyte has assisted the MAC partnership with their work with a number of primary care trusts on patient involvement in primary care and has now agreed to become an Associate of the MAC Partnership LLP.

Natalie is a Fellow of the Institute of Healthcare Management and has a BA in Psychology. She is an accredited Assessor for City & Guilds National Vocational Qualifications, the Royal College of GPs “Quality Practice Award” and the Institute of Healthcare Management “Fellowship of Assessment” and other IHM initiatives.

Natalie has been a consultant editor for Croner I, Improving Access to Pyschological Therapies (IAPT) Board Member and Employment/Retention Lead, she is an HR consultant to a number of health providers and a general consultant to Kings College, Kings Fund and University of Birmingham Health Services Management Centre, School of Public Policy and the Royal College of General Practitioners. She has written management and business skills articles for Croner publications and Management in Practice and she is a mentor to NHS Graduates and the Chartered Institute of Personnel and Development.
